SELECTION PROCEDURES & CRITERIA <br />(1) The RFP Process will be open and provide sufficient time for applicants to identify an eligible <br />site and complete and submit a proposal in response to the RFP announcement. The RFP <br />Process will be open for at least one (1) calendar year with four (4) quarterly deadlines to <br />submit a proposal scheduled throughout the year. After each deadline, staff shall review any <br />Proposals to determine if the minimum Program and RFP Process requirements are met <br />(minimum threshold review). Proposals that do not meet the minimum threshold review will <br />be considered non-responsive. If the Proposal meets the minimum threshold review, staff will <br />form a Review Panel. The Review Panel for the RFP Process will consist of at least one (1) <br />employee from the City of Santa Ana Public Works Agency, Planning and Building Agency, <br />and Community Development Agency, and one (1) outside agency or government entity.
